AssemblyLoadContext.LoadUnmanagedDllFromPath(String)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Загружает неуправляемую библиотеку из указанного пути.
protected:
IntPtr LoadUnmanagedDllFromPath(System::String ^ unmanagedDllPath);
protected IntPtr LoadUnmanagedDllFromPath (string unmanagedDllPath);
member this.LoadUnmanagedDllFromPath : string -> nativeint
Protected Function LoadUnmanagedDllFromPath (unmanagedDllPath As String) As IntPtr
Параметры
- unmanagedDllPath
- String
Путь к неуправляемой библиотеке.
Возвращаемое значение
nativeint
Дескриптор ОС для загруженной собственной библиотеки.
Исключения
unmanagedDllPath имеет значение null.
Аргумент unmanagedDllPath пуст или не является абсолютным путем.
Не удается найти библиотеку.
Библиотека недопустима.
Комментарии
Дескриптор ОС, возвращаемый этим методом, можно использовать с методами System.Runtime.InteropServices.NativeLibrary класса .